ABSTRACT

SLAM II was the first simulation language which allowed a modeler to formulate a system description using process, event, or continuous world views or any combination of the three. Since its initial release in 1981, SLAM II has undergone continual development and application. SLAMSYSTEM, introduced in 1988, provides SLAM II with an integrated simulation system for advanced personal computers. SLAMSYSTEM supports the entire simulation process, from model building to results presentation and documentation.
